Campus Life Coaches

Campus Life Coaches (or CLCs) are here to help you optimize your time outside the classroom and make the most out of your EMU experience! Coaches are available for one-on-one appointments but they also host events and manage resources like our community channel, the Involvement Calculator and more! 

We are here to guide you in:

  • Finding your place on campus
  • Getting engaged in campus life
  • Making connections
  • Finding supportive communities
  • Building your resume
  • Developing life skills.

Student Employment

On campus jobs are a fantastic way to deepen your connection to campus, make some money, and work in a flexible environment with supervisors that support your development and education. Campus Life hires student assistants for our Engagement & Activities team, Orgs Support Team, Fraternity & Sorority Life team, Orientation & Transition Programs Team, and Marketing & Design team. You can also find great opportunities for campus employment in many other EMU departments. Not sure where to start? Visit the University Advising & Career Development office for help finding a campus job.
